Why is my Hue not finding a new light?

If you're experiencing issues with your Hue not finding a new light, you're not alone. Many users have encountered this frustrating problem, but the good news is there are several potential solutions you can try to resolve the issue.

One common reason why your Hue might not be able to find a new light is due to connectivity issues. Make sure that your bridge is properly connected to your Wi-Fi network and that the new light is within range of the bridge. If the new light is too far away, it may not be able to communicate with the bridge, causing it to go undetected.

Another possible reason could be a power issue. Ensure that the new light is properly plugged in and turned on. If the light is not receiving power, it won't be able to connect to the bridge. Additionally, check the power source and cables to ensure they are all in working order.

It's also crucial to check for any software updates for your Hue system. Outdated software can sometimes cause compatibility issues and prevent new lights from being detected. Make sure your Hue app and bridge are both up to date to ensure smooth communication between devices.

If none of these solutions work, you may need to reset your bridge and try to re-add the new light. Sometimes a simple reset can help resolve any underlying issues that are preventing the new light from being found. Follow the manufacturer's instructions for resetting your bridge and try adding the new light again.

In conclusion, there are several reasons why your Hue may not be finding a new light, but by checking for connectivity issues, ensuring power is properly supplied, updating software, and resetting your bridge, you can troubleshoot the problem effectively.
